Lines Matching defs:platform
701 PlatformType platform = PLATFORM_UNKNOWN;
715 platformVersion.platform =
730 if (platformVersion.platform == PLATFORM_UNKNOWN)
731 error(Twine("malformed platform: ") + platformStr);
732 // TODO: check validity of version strings, which varies by platform
751 // For each platform, the last flag wins:
754 // FIXME: ld64 warns on multiple flags for one platform. Should we?
755 platformVersions[version.platform] = version;
756 lastVersionInfo = &platformVersions[version.platform];
791 lastVersionInfo->platform,
1015 PlatformType macho::removeSimulator(PlatformType platform) {
1016 switch (platform) {
1026 return platform;
1035 static bool shouldAdhocSignByDefault(Architecture arch, PlatformType platform) {
1039 return platform == PLATFORM_MACOS || platform == PLATFORM_IOSSIMULATOR ||
1040 platform == PLATFORM_TVOSSIMULATOR ||
1041 platform == PLATFORM_WATCHOSSIMULATOR ||
1042 platform == PLATFORM_XROS_SIMULATOR;
1053 PlatformType platform = removeSimulator(config->platformInfo.target.Platform);
1055 [&](const auto &p) { return p.first == platform; });
1121 PlatformType platform = config->platformInfo.target.Platform;
1123 [&](const auto &p) { return p.first == platform; });
1767 is_contained(encryptablePlatforms, config->platform()));
1924 shouldAdhocSignByDefault(config->arch(), config->platform()));